Event (A): Heavy rain on Saturday left commuters
stranded on the road across the city since they couldn’t find cabs as majority of cab drivers went off the road. Event (B): The app platforms are developed such that the cab drivers have the option to log off when they choose to. Given below are pairs of events A and B. You have to read both the events A and B and decide their nature of relationship. You have to assume that the information given in A and B is true and you will not assume anything beyond the given information while deciding the answer. Mark answer. 1)if A is the effect and B its immediate and principal cause. 2)if A is the immediate and principal cause and B its effect. 3) if A is an effect but B not its immediate and principal cause. 4) if B is an effect but A not its immediate and principal cause. 5) None of theseSolution
While event A is an effect; the Event B is not the principal cause (the cab drivers availed of an option which is available to them, owing to heavy rains)
